Cara Melle on why her Drag Race UK elimination is a “sick joke”, making herstory as the series’ first Black trans queen and the “tea” behind Vicki Vivacious’ mirror message.

WORDS BY SAM DAMSHENAS HEADER BY YOSEF PHELAN SPECIAL THANKS TO JASMINE ALOMA AT THE BBC “I literally wanted to kick and scream and tear the whole set down,” jokes (?) Cara Melle.

On 9 November, the fierce entertainer and fan-favourite was booted from RuPaul’s Drag Race UK after lip-syncing against her “best friend” Michael Marouli, where she sadly experienced a slipperoo by tumbling on the stage.
